 I've had a set of Grado SR-80's for about 4 years now. I run them off of an old Crown D-75 amp as I don't own an MP3 player. I love them for the cost that I paid and I haven't had any problems with comfort. I'm probably going to upgrade to a higher end Grado headphone pretty soon just because I'm a music junkie and I love audio equipment. Having a nice set of headphones is great because a lot of times I get home too late and I can't play my stereo without waking the neighbors or anyone else in the house.Comment
